I have a stock 2006 Mustang GT and wanted to put in 4.10 gears. I was wondering how much it would hurt my gas mileage though. I'm not concerned about city driving at all but I am about highway. Just wondering what RPM the engine will be running when going 80mph.

Davescort97
10-14-2009, 12:44 AM
If you have 2.73 rear end now, it will run 25% faster at any speed. Yes, this will affect the gas mileage out on the highway. Expect 25% less mileage.
